The National Research Nuclear University "MEPhI" (NRNU MEPhI) has developed the UFF-630/675-01-BIOSPEC device. It is designed for disinfecting wounds.
The device works by irradiating the wound with red light (in the range of 665 nm). The irradiation area can be 20 by 20 centimeters.
The irradiation process is accompanied by the use of a photosensitizer. It is pre-applied to the wound to increase the sensitivity of tissues to light exposure.
The interaction of light and the photosensitizer releases oxygen cells. They destroy pathogenic microflora and promote tissue regeneration.
The device is more effective than other analogues in terms of radiation power, which is 10 times higher. The device also includes a module for monitoring the content of the photoactive drug in tissues.
Clinical trials of the novelty have been conducted. It is planned to be used in surgical clinics, burn centers and hospitals.
